One of Indonesia’s highest paid actors, Chicco Jerikho, did not make it in the film industry easily.
Chicco said as quoted by kompas.com that he was once so underappreciated that a production house refused his application for a role even before he made it to the casting process.
“I was on my way to the casting, but they told me to go home even though I had not arrived there yet,” Chicco said.
“They told me that they knew immediately I was not suitable for a role in a feature movie because my background at that time was only playing roles in sinetron [Indonesian soap operas],” he added.
The rejection did not discourage Chicco and he continued to pursue his passion to become an actor.
“I got up from the failure. I kept trying and trying until I finally made it,” he said.
